Located on the Lisbon-Porto train line along the Costa de Prata, Aveiro (uh-vye-ro) is a regional port city with a population of 40,000. Historically, the city has prospered as a seaport, with salt as one of its main industries. In spite of relative economic decline, it boosts a spectacular bird sanctuary nearby, the Museu de Aveiro, and charming canals and homes. Decent beaches are nearby. Aveiro was originally founded in the time of the Roman Emperor Marcus Aurelius. The development of the salt industry, agriculture, and fishing, and the first cod-fishing expeditions to distant Newfoundland in 1501 brought the city a period of great prosperity in the 16th century. However, in the winter of 1575, heavy storms destroyed the deep channel that had once linked the marshy lagoon known as Ria to the sea. This effectively destroyed the city's sea trade. The Ria was not joined to the sea again until the early part of the 19th century. Today the city's many bridges and canals and pastel-colored homes give it a genteel feel. In the canals, you can see the beautifully painted boats known as moliceiros. The bird reserve is at Sao Jacinto and is accessible via a bus from the AV Aveirense bus stop on Rua Clube dos Galitos. The Museu de Aveiro, which is located on Rua Miguel Bombarda (234 423 497), features the tomb of Princess Joana, which is a marble mosaic masterpiece.
Aveiro Tourist OfficeRegional Tourist Office of Rota da Luz. Getting to AveiroTrainThe city is more easily reached by rail than bus. There are eight departures a day from Lisbon's Santa Apolonia Station on intercity trains that take two hours and fifty minutes and cost EUR 11.50 ($12.30) for 2nd class seats, EUR 18.20 ($19.50) for first class seats. On the high speed Alfa Pendular trains, travel from Lisbon's Santa Apolonia Station is cut to two and a half hours and the price notches up to EUR 26.80 ($29) in Conforto class or EUR 17.60 ($19) in Turistica class. On Alfa trains that make a few more stops and take about five minutes longer, it is possible to make the trip for EUR 14.50 ($15.50) in tourist class, EUR 23.80 ($25.50) in Conforto. Traveling south from Porto, fares are EUR 10.20 ($11) or €9 ($9.65) in Conforto, EUR 7.10 ($7.60) in Turistica. The journey takes forty-five minutes. Note: You can save 10% by buying a return ticket. Children under 12 years of age and people aged 65 or over receive a 50% discount. CarFrom Lisbon take the A1 highway north. Takes about 2 - 3 hours. BusOn the bus from Lisbon, it takes 4 hours and costs around EUR 11 ($11.80).
